ГОСТ Р ИСО/МЭК 8825-3—2016
ISO/IEC 8824-3:2008 Information technology — Abstract Syntax Notation One (ACH.1): Constraint
specification [ИСО/МЭК 8824-3:2008 Информационная технология. Абстрактно-синтаксическая нотация 1
(АСН.1). Часть 3. Спецификация ограничений)
ISO/IEC 8824-4.2008 Information technology —Abstract Syntax Notation One (ACH.1): Parameterization
of ACH.1 specifications [ИСО/МЭК 8824-4:2008 Информационная технология. Абстрактно-синтаксиче
ская нотация 1 (АСН.1). Часть 4. Параметризация спецификаций ASN-1)
ISO/IEC 8825-1:2008 Information technology — АСН.1 encoding Rules: Specification of Basic Encoding
Rules (BER). Canonical Encoding Rules (CER). and Distinguished Encoding Rules (DER) [ИСО/МЭК 8825-
1:2008 Информационная технология. Правила кодирования АСН.1. Часть 1. Спецификация базовых
правил кодирования (BER), канонических правил кодирования (CER) и выделенных правил кодирова
ния (DER)]
ISO/1EC 8825-2:2008 Information technology— АСН.1 encoding rules: Specification of Packed Encoding
Rules (PER) [ИСО/МЭК 8825-2:2008 Информационная технология. Правила кодирования АСН.1. Часть 2.
Спецификация уплотненных правил кодирования (PER)]
Примечания
1Независимо or даты публикации ИСО вышеприведенные публикации обычно называют «АСН. 1:2008».
2 Вышеприведенные ссылки следует понимать как ссылки на указанные международные стандарты вместе
со всеми опубликованными поправками и техническими исправлениями.
2.2 Дополнительные ссылки
ИСО/МЭК 10646:2003 Информационная технология. Универсальный набор многооктетных коди
рованных знаков (UCS) [ISO/1EC 10646:2003 Information technology — Universal Multiple-Octet Coded
Character Set (UCS)]
Примечание — Вышеприведенную ссылку следует понимать как ссылку на стандарт ИСО/МЭК 10646
вместе со всеми опубликованными поправками и техническими исправлениями.
3 Термины и определения
В настоящем стандарте применены следующие термины с соответствующими определениями.
3.1 Определения терминов по АСН.1
В настоящем стандарте применены термины по ИСО/МЭК 8824-1. ИСО/МЭК 8824-2. ИСО/МЭК
8824-3. ИСО/МЭК 8824-4. ИСО/МЭК 8825-1, ИСО/МЭК 8825-2.
3.2 Определения терминов, специфичных для ECN
3.2.1 точка выравнивания (alignment point): Точка в кодовой последовательности (обычно ее
начало), которая служит в качестве эталонной точки, когда спецификация кодирования требует вырав
нивания (фазирования) до некоторой границы.
3.2.2 вспомогательное поле (auxiliairy field): Поле структуры «замена» (которая добавляется к
спецификации ECN). значение которой устанавливается прямо кодером без использования какого-либо
абстрактного значения, выдаваемого приложением.
Примечание — Примером вспомогательного поля является определитель длины при кодировании це
лых чисел или при повторении.
3.2.3 битовое поле (bit-field): Смежные биты или октеты в кодовой последовательности, которые
декодируются как целое и которые либо представляют абстрактное значение, либо содержат информа
цию (например, определитель длины некоторого другого поля. см. 3.2.31). необходимую для успешного
декодирования, либо представляют то и другое.
Примечание — «То идругое» часто встречается втрадиционных протоколах.
3.2.4 класс битового поля (bit-field class): Класс кодирования, объекты которого определяют ко
дирование абстрактных значений (некоторого типа АСН.1) в биты.
Примечание — Другие классы кодирования относятся к более общим процедурам кодирования, та
ким как процедуры, требующие определения конца повторений кодирования некоторого класса битового поля или
определения присутствия альтернативного кодирования битового поля из некоторого набора.
2